vacation rental description
Casa Cook is a small, personal boutique hotel with four deluxe beach-front units. Two Cabinas sleep up to four people, our Casita sleeps up to six and the studio Apartment is only for two. Guests are very special to the host, Ruthann Cook, who will make every effort to ensure that your stay is a truly special one. Casa Cook is the perfect place for honeymoon couples, family reunions, etc. Each unit at Casa Cook is within a few steps of the beautiful beach, the warm waters of the Pacific Ocean and the custom pool.
Casa Cook can accommodate a total of 16 people. Special discounts are available for groups that rent the entire hotel.
hotel rental amenities
Each unit offers a fully equipped kitchen with a gas stove, refrigerator and microwave oven. All units have air conditioning, ceiling fans, cable TV and a safe. A telephone is available for guests. We provide secure parking on-site and wireless internet is available upon request.
We do not offer food.
The beach in front of Casa Cook is safe for swimming and there are plenty of boogie boards for everyone. A short walk down the beach will take you to the town of Tamarindo with interesting shops and outstanding restaurants.
activities and attractions in Tamarindo Costa Rica
Awaiting you just a few steps from your door are world-class surfing beaches and some of the best salt-water fishing on the planet. Adventures such as horseback riding, diving, snorkeling, canopy tours, sunset cruises and spas are just a few of the activities we can arrange for you. Tamarindo has excellent conditions for your first surf lesson and at low tide you can walk for miles along the sandy beaches. Between the months of November and January, don't miss the nesting of the endangered Leatherback turtles here in Tamarindo Bay.
